Use the GET variables from the file. (Please understand this quick example IS NOT secure so you will have to create your own checks and balances to keep things "safe".)
Code: | <?php
if( $_GET['var1'] ){
$_var1 = $_GET['var1'];
}
echo $_var1;
?> |
Then your url would look like:
Code: | http://www.website.com/phpfile.php?var1=123 |
The echo would be 123.

Here's an example how to store information in text file on your server
you can add to this date(), $_SERVER['REMOTE_ADDR'];, wordwrap() and such to have more information on who,when posted this on your site
HTML PART:
Code: | <form action="linktoyoursite" method="POST">
Name:<br>
<input type="text" name="name" maxlength="30"><br>
Surname:<br>
<input type="text" name="surname" maxlength="30">
</form> |
PHP PART:
Code: | <?php
$file = "names.txt"
$fa = fopen($file ,"a");
$name = $_POST['name'];
$surname = $_POST['surname'];
if(!empty($name) && !empty($surname)){
$data = "Name: " . $name . "Surname: " . $surname . "\n";
fputs($fa,$data);
}
fclose($fa);
?> |
